Benefits of Using a Home Exercise Bike
Home exercise bikes include multiple advantages, making them a popular choice for numerous fitness enthusiasts.
1. Cardiovascular Health
Utilizing a stationary bicycle is an efficient way to enhance cardiovascular fitness. Routine biking lowers the threat of heart problem and helps in managing weight.
2. Low-Impact Workout
Biking is low-impact, which means it's much easier on the joints compared to other high-impact exercise forms. This makes exercise bikes ideal for individuals recuperating from injuries or those with joint problems.
3. Flexibility
With adjustable resistance levels, users can customize their exercises to fulfill specific fitness objectives, whether it's toning muscles or constructing endurance.
4. Time Efficiency
Home exercise bikes permit users to exercise at their convenience, removing the need for travel time to the gym.
5. Space-Saving
With numerous styles available, numerous exercise bikes are compact enough to suit small living areas, making them ideal for houses or homes with restricted area.
6. Tech Integration
Many modern exercise bikes come equipped with technology and connectivity alternatives, offering users the capability to track their performance metrics and get involved in online classes.
Different Types of Home Exercise Bikes
When considering a purchase, it's vital to comprehend the different kinds of stationary bicycle available:

Picking the right stationary bicycle for oneself involves assessing various features. Here's a checklist of functions one must consider:

Resistance Levels: Look for adjustable resistance levels for a personalized workout experience.

Convenience: Check the seat comfort and adjustability. More comfy seating can cause longer exercises.

Display Metrics: Many bikes have screens that show essential metrics such as speed, range, calories burned, and heart rate.

Weight Capacity: Ensure that the bike has a suitable weight capability for the desired user(s).

Stability: A sturdy base will prevent wobbling during high-intensity exercises.

Adjustable Handlebars: Adjustable handlebars make sure a better suitable for different user heights.

Integrated Programs: Some bikes include preset workout programs that can include variety to exercise routines.
How to Choose the Right Home Exercise Bike
Picking the best home stationary bicycle can be critical in establishing and maintaining a fitness routine. Here are some tips to consider when acquiring:

Assess Fitness Goals
Identify whether the main objective is weight-loss, muscle toning, or cardiovascular health.
Space Availability
Step the area where the bike will be utilized and consider features that support easy storage if required.
Budget plan
Develop a budget plan. Exercise bikes can differ considerably in price based upon functions and quality.
Test Before Buying
Whenever possible, test ride different kinds of bikes to gauge comfort and usability.
Check out Reviews
Inspect online reviews and testimonials to comprehend the experiences of other users.
Service warranty and Support

A: Riding an exercise bike for at least 150 minutes a week is advised for cardiovascular health. Nevertheless, your specific routine might differ based upon personal fitness objectives.
Q2: Can I lose weight using a stationary bicycle?
A: Yes, when integrated with a well balanced diet plan, routine cycling can help produce a calorie deficit that results in weight reduction.
Q3: Do I require special shoes for using an exercise bike?
A: While it's not necessary, numerous users discover that cycling shoes can improve the experience, specifically on spin bikes or those with clipless pedals.
Q4: How do I maintain my exercise bike?
A: Regularly examine and tighten up bolts, tidy the bike, and make sure the resistance mechanisms are working properly. Always refer to the producer's guidelines.
Q5: Are stationary bicycle appropriate for newbies?
A: Yes, stationary bicycle appropriate for novices. Users can change resistance and workout intensity based upon their comfort levels.
